Bowling

WHAKATANE TEAM WINS TOURNAMENT The Seventh Annual Easter Tournament of the Whakatane Bowling Club commenced on Friday with a total of 25 teams competing and continued over the week-end. The greens were rather holding during the first morning but gradually livened up and by mid-afternoon were playing well. The standard of play was well up to the usual tournament play and some very fine games were witnessed.

This year the tournament was played in two sections, one at Whakatane and the other on Ohope.

In both sections Whakatane teams qualified and the final was fought out between a Raglan four, G. T. Senwick, T. S. Holmes, T. Stephens, R. Pearce (s), which was defeated by the Whakatane team, H. Pearson, C. Hollis, G. Oswald, R. L. Murphy (s), the unbeaten combination of the tournament, who won 23-19. In the A section two Whakaffene teams and a Raglan team qualified while the B section saw two Whakatane teams waiting to contest the next round.
